Ik ben een vlogger en gebruik normaal gesproken OBS voor streamen en opnemen; onlangs heb ik echter de Fout bij overbelasting van encoder in OBSHoe kan ik dit probleem oplossen?
Coderen is het proces waarbij video wordt omgezet naar de gewenste opnamekwaliteit. OBS gebruikt x264, de beste videocoderingbibliotheek tot nu toe. Overbelasting van de codering betekent dat uw CPU de opname niet binnen de gewenste tijd kan coderen. Gelukkig zijn er 5 eenvoudige oplossingen om dit probleem op te lossen.
In deze OBS Het probleem van overbelasting bij het coderen wordt voornamelijk veroorzaakt door onvoldoende CPU-bronnen en andere factoren. Enkele voorbeelden hiervan zijn:
1. Als er in OBS een foutmelding 'Encoder overloaded' verschijnt, klik dan op de omgeving knop rechts onderaan.
2. Ga naar uw Video tabblad, vouw het uit Output Resolution En kies 960 × 540 of kleinere resolutie.
3. Hit OK om het te bevestigen.
1. Ga ook naar de Video tab op Instellingen dialoogvenster wanneer OBS-encoder overbelast is.
2. Vouw de vervolgkeuzelijst naast open Algemene FPS-waarden en laat het vallen tot 30 FPS. Het heeft geen invloed op je stream of schermrecord.
Deze oplossingen kunnen ook het volgende verhelpen: OBS zwart scherm.
De x264-encoder is mogelijk verantwoordelijk voor overbelasting van de OBS-codering, maar u kunt de voorinstelling wijzigen.
1. Zoek de Instellingen dialoogvenster in OBS.
2. Ga naar de uitgang tab en zoek de streaming pagina.
3. Open Encoder voorinstelling optie en kies erg snel. Het zal minder stroom gebruiken en u helpen het probleem van overbelasting van de OBS-codering op te lossen.
Codering in twee stappen kan de videokwaliteit enigszins verbeteren, maar vereist meer GPU-bronnen. Dit leidt tot de OBS-foutmelding 'encoding overloaded' tijdens realtime streaming of opname. Het uitschakelen van codering in twee stappen vermindert de belasting van uw systeem en zorgt ervoor dat OBS frames sneller en vloeiender verwerkt. Gelukkig kunnen hardware-encoders dit bijzonder goed aan:
Voor de meeste gebruikers biedt het gebruik van een hardware-encoder met single-pass-codering betere stabiliteit en voorkomt het verlies van frames.
1. Als je NVENC gebruikt en er een probleem optreedt met overbelasting van de OBS-codering, ga dan naar de volgende pagina: uitgang tab op Instellingen dialoogvenster.
2. Schakel over Uitgangsmodus naar Geavanceerd en ga naar de streaming paneel. Open het menu Encoder en selecteer de beschikbare hardware-encoder.
3. Zorg ervoor dat je 2-pass-codering uitschakelt en probeer OBS opnieuw.
Schakel tweepass-codering uit en gebruik CBR + eenpass voor de beste stabiliteit.
| Wat te controleren? | Te ondernemen actie | Waar kan ik me omkleden? | Waarom dit helpt |
|---|---|---|---|
| Lagere FPS | Verlaag de framesnelheid naar 30 FPS of lager. | Ga in de instellingen naar het gedeelte Video en selecteer Algemene FPS-waarden. | Door de framesnelheid te verlagen, vermindert OBS het aantal frames dat per seconde moet coderen, wat de belasting van de CPU en GPU aanzienlijk verlaagt. |
| Verkleinde uitvoerresolutie | Verlaag de uitvoerresolutie (geschaald). | Ga naar Instellingen, open het tabblad Video en kies Uitvoer (geschaalde) resolutie | Het coderen van video met hoge resolutie vereist meer rekenkracht, dus downscaling helpt overbelasting te voorkomen. |
| Wijzig de ×264-voorinstelling | Wijzig de ×264-encodervoorinstelling naar Zeer snel of sneller. | Ga naar Instellingen en volg de instructies voor Uitvoer. Selecteer het streamingpad om dit aan te passen. Encoder-voorinstelling. | Snellere presets gebruiken minder CPU-bronnen en zijn geschikter voor realtime-codering. |
| Schakel tweestapscodering uit. | Schakel tweestapscodering uit bij gebruik van een hardware-encoder. | Open Instellingen, klik op Uitvoer, ga naar het tabblad Geavanceerd, selecteer Streaming en zoek Multipass-modus. | Codering in één doorgang vermindert de belasting van de GPU en minimaliseert het risico op gemiste frames. |
| Sluit Achtergrond-apps | Sluit onnodige achtergrondapplicaties en systeemprocessen af. | Druk op Ctrl + Shift + Esc om Taakbeheer te openen. Klik vervolgens op het tabblad Processen met de rechtermuisknop op een app die veel systeembronnen gebruikt en selecteer 'Processen'. end Task. | Door systeembronnen vrij te maken, zorgt OBS ervoor dat er voldoende CPU- en GPU-kracht beschikbaar is om soepel te kunnen coderen. |
Als je de bovenstaande gebruikelijke oplossingen hebt geprobeerd en het probleem met de OBS-coderingsoverbelasting blijft bestaan, is het tijd om een alternatief te gebruiken. AnyMP4 Schermrecorder is een multimodale schermopnamesoftware die is ontworpen om het opnemen te vereenvoudigen en tegelijkertijd de stabiliteit te behouden.
Vergeleken met OBS is de interface voor de coderingsinstellingen veel overzichtelijker en gebruiksvriendelijker. Het maakt gebruik van plug-and-play hardwareversnellingsdetectie en -optimalisatie, waardoor handmatige aanpassing van geavanceerde parameters overbodig is. Bovendien herkent het automatisch ondersteunde hardware-encoders en past het gebalanceerde instellingen toe zonder technische configuratie. Dit vermindert het risico op overbelasting van de codering door een onjuiste configuratie aanzienlijk.
Aanbeveling
Veilige download
Veilige download
OBS-codering Overbelastingprobleem oplossen met een alternatief
1. Installeer Screen Recorder
Start het beste alternatief voor OBS nadat u het op uw computer hebt geïnstalleerd. Er zijn twee versies, een voor pc en de andere voor Mac. Kies Videorecorder vanuit de startinterface om het hoofdvenster te openen.
2. Record scherm
Turn on Scherm en selecteer het opnamegebied dat u wilt opnemen. Schakel in om uw gezicht aan de opname toe te voegen Webcam; schakel het anders uit. Bepaal vervolgens de audiobron, zoals System Sound en Microfoon. De eerste wordt gebruikt om audio van uw systeem op te nemen en de laatste kan uw stem vastleggen via de microfoon. Klik op de REC knop en schermopname beginnen na het aftellen.
Klik op de optie Instellingen en selecteer Uitvoerinstellingen in het vervolgkeuzemenu. Ga in het gedeelte Uitvoer naar de Schermopname-instellingen Om de videoparameters te configureren, kunt u het videoformaat, de codec, de framesnelheid, het keyframe-interval, de kwaliteit, enzovoort aanpassen. Houd er rekening mee dat AnyMP4 uw GPU/CPU automatisch detecteert en deze instellingen optimaliseert. Dit betekent dat u ze niet handmatig hoeft aan te passen.
3. Bekijk en bewaar schermopname
Tijdens het opnemen kunt u schilderijen of tekst toevoegen met de Pen tool, of neem een scherm met de camera icoon. Klik op als de schermopname is voltooid stop knop. Bekijk in het voorbeeldvenster de video en verwijder overtollige frames met Klem gereedschap. Klik ten slotte op Opslaan knop om het naar de harde schijf te exporteren.
Het probleem met de overbelasting van de OBS-codering treedt gedeeltelijk op omdat het een desktopprogramma is. Als alternatief kunt u een online schermopnameprogramma gebruiken om dit probleem te voorkomen. AnyMP4 gratis online schermrecorder Het is een zeer handig hulpmiddel dat opnemen vereenvoudigt. Omdat het browsergebaseerd is, hoeft u zich geen zorgen te maken over complexe coderingsopties. U hoeft geen geavanceerde parameters te configureren, waardoor het ideaal is voor snelle opnames op minder krachtige systemen. Dit lichte ontwerp minimaliseert de belasting van het systeem en voorkomt veel van de prestatieproblemen die vaak voorkomen bij OBS.
Basisfuncties van het online alternatief voor OBS
Hoe OBS Encoder Overloading online te repareren
1. Open een browser en ga naar deze pagina. gratis online videorecorder.
Klik Start Free Recorder om de launcher te krijgen.
2. Klik op de Gear om het te openen omgeving Dialoogvenster. In het gedeelte Uitvoer stelt u basisopties in zoals videoformaat, videokwaliteit, videocodec en framesnelheid.
3. Er staan vier pictogrammen op het venster. Beeldscherm, webcam, systeemgeluiden Microfoon. Schakel ze allemaal in en uit volgens uw situatie.
4. Druk op de REC-knop om de schermopname online te starten. Klik na de opname op de Stop-knop om de video te downloaden.
Beiden Alternatieve tools voor OBS Profiteer van een belangrijk voordeel ten opzichte van OBS: ze zijn gericht op schermopname, niet op livestreaming. De livestreamingfuncties van OBS vereisen strikte realtime-codering. Dit legt een zware en continue druk op de CPU- en GPU-bronnen. AnyMP4 Screen Recorder en AnyMP4 Free Online Screen Recorder vermijden daarentegen deze extreme eisen, wat resulteert in stabielere opnameprestaties, minder gemiste frames en geen waarschuwingen voor overbelasting van de codering.
Welke snelheidsregeling moet ik gebruiken voor OBS?
Als u een betere grafische kaart heeft dan de x264 in de OBS-instellingen, stelt u de snelheidsregeling in op CBR en stelt u de bitsnelheid in op 40000. Voor low-end specificaties verlaagt u de bitsnelheid naar 15000 naar 25000.
Gebruikt OBS veel CPU?
Aangezien OBS x264 gebruikt om video's te coderen, kunnen gebruikers een hoog CPU-gebruik ervaren. Je moet de framesnelheid en videokwaliteit verlagen om het probleem op te lossen.
Moet ik hardware gebruiken die OBS codeert?
Volgens de ontwikkelaar wordt hardwarecodering ondersteund in zowel de Mac- als de Windows-versie van OBS; het wordt echter alleen aanbevolen om het op machines met Windows te gebruiken. Bovendien kunt u beter hardwarecodering gebruiken als u een Nvidia GPU gebruikt.
Wat is het verschil tussen ×264- en NVENC-encoders? Welke moet ik kiezen?
×264 is een softwarematige encoder die de CPU gebruikt om video te comprimeren. Het biedt een uitstekende kwaliteit, maar kan je CPU overbelasten, vooral bij hoge resoluties of framesnelheden. NVENC daarentegen is een hardwarematige encoder op NVIDIA GPU's die een speciale chip gebruikt. Het vermindert de CPU-belasting met behoud van een goede kwaliteit. Gebruik ×264 als je maximale kwaliteit wilt en een krachtige CPU hebt. Gebruik NVENC echter voor soepelere prestaties en een lager CPU-gebruik.
In hoeverre helpt het verlagen van de resolutie bij overbelasting door codering?
Door de resolutie te verlagen, vermindert OBS het totale aantal pixels dat per frame verwerkt moet worden. Zo halveert het verkleinen van de resolutie van 1080p naar 720p de werklast. Dit kan overbelasting van de codering verhelpen, terwijl de beeldkwaliteit acceptabel blijft.
Als al het andere faalt, moet ik dan de CPU of de GPU upgraden?
Ja. Als je voornamelijk x264/softwarecodering gebruikt, zal een upgrade van je CPU de overbelasting door codering verminderen. Als je afhankelijk bent van hardwarecodering zoals NVENC, kan een krachtigere GPU hogere resoluties en framesnelheden soepeler verwerken. Je kunt echter ook alternatieve tools overwegen, zoals AnyMP4 Screen Recorder of AnyMP4 Free Online Screen Recorder. Deze tools verwerken codering efficiënt zonder handmatige aanpassingen, vermijden de extreme eisen van livestreaming en hebben veel minder kans op fouten door overbelasting door codering.
De probleemoplossing biedt vijf oplossingen om het probleem op te lossen. OBS-encoderoverbelastingJe kunt de gebruikelijke oplossingen proberen door de OBS-opties te optimaliseren. De ultieme oplossing is echter om een alternatief voor OBS te gebruiken, zoals AnyMP4 Screen Recorder. Het is niet alleen gebruiksvriendelijk, maar werkt ook soepel. Bovendien kun je met AnyMP4 Free Online Screen Recorder schermopnames maken zonder software te installeren. Als je nog vragen hebt, stel ze dan hieronder.
Veilige download
Veilige download
Wat vind je van dit bericht?
Uitstekend
Beoordeling: 4.9 / 5 (op basis van 706-beoordelingen)